Peter: All stats in sharpshoot until you reset them in world 3, where you should allocate 6 mana points and put the rest of your points in SS for the game.
Zepher: All party heal, when you reset stats give him +8 mana.
Matthew: Tricky guy. Use silver bullet in world 1 until you reach world 2 and are able to put your points in HotG. Give him +8 mana at the stat reset.
I used this strategy and beat the game in a day, only dying twice.

Something which really helps at the last boss is the spirit summon talisman from Dr Orwell. I just used it with a Zepher/Peter/Eisfford build. In the time it took for Peter and Eisfford to charge up Sharpshoot and Kinetic Smash the spirit and Brutal normally would have gotten two shots in each, opening up a window for the heavy nukes to hit the boss. Didn't get a chance to see Tza Tze the fight was over so quick! But this was at level 51
